Network Setup > DHCP Client

Network Setup > DHCP Client

On this screen you can enable DHCP Client (Dynamic Host Configuration Protocol), which is a TCP/IP protocol that enables
PCs and workstations to get temporary or permanent IP addresses out of a pool from centrally-administered servers. This
screen will provide user messages such as the one shown is red. Later, it will display the Current DHCP Client Status. For
example: DHCP Client has not yet obtained an IP address from the DHCP server.

Important:

If PPPoE is enabled, then DHCP client cannot be enabled. The interface to the internet can be either through

PPPoE or DHCP client at any time.

If DHCP client is enabled and if the IP address has been assigned, then the following values will be displayed on this screen:

Assigned IP Address

Mask

DHCP

DNS Address

Gateway Address

Renew Time (time at which the DHCP client should begin trying to contact its server to renew the lease it has
obtained).

Expiry Time (time at which the DHCP client must stop using the lease if it has not been able to contact a server in
order to renew it).

DHCP Settings

DHCP Client on WAN

To Enable DHCP Client on WAN, check the corresponding checkbox.

Save

Click the Save button after enabling this function.
